How they compare

Central African Republic currently reports 0.5% against 0.4% in Mauritania, a difference of 0.1%.

That makes Central African Republic's figure about 1.2 times Mauritania's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Central African Republic ahead.

Central African Republic ranks 134th and Mauritania ranks 137th of 144 countries.

Central African Republic has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Central African Republic Mauritania Difference Ahead
1960s 0.1% 0.1% 0.0% Central African Republic
1970s 0.1% 0.1% 0.0% Central African Republic
1980s 0.2% 0.1% 0.1% Central African Republic
1990s 0.4% 0.1% 0.2% Central African Republic
2000s 0.4% 0.2% 0.2% Central African Republic
2010s 0.5% 0.4% 0.1% Central African Republic

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
